Grilled Cornish Game Hens
Ingredients:
- 4 Cornish game hens
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on dried thyme
- 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ions:
- In a small bowl, mix together the olive oil, minced garlic, dried thyme, dried rosemary, salt, and black pepper.
- Pat the Cornish game hens dry with paper towels and place them in a large resealable plastic bag.
- Pour the marinade over the hens, seal the bag, and massage the marinade into the hens to ensure they are well coated.
- Allow the hens to marinate in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ours, or overnight for best results.
- Preheat your grill to medium-high heat and lightly oil the grates.
- Remove the hens from the marinade, allowing any excess oil to drip off.
- Place the hens on the grill, breast-side down, and grill for 10-12 minutes per side,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C).
- Remove the hens from the grill and let them rest for a few minutes before serving.

Preparation time: 2 hours (marinating time) + 25 minutes (grilling time)
Servings:
This fabulous recipe serves 4 people, so gather your loved ones around the table and prepare for a feast fit for royalty!
Nutrition Facts:
As much as we adore indulging in delicious food, we also believe in being mindful of what we consume. Here’s a breakdown of the nutritional value of these Grilled Cornish Game Hens:
- Calories: 480
- Total Fat: 30g
- Saturated Fat: 7g
- Cholesterol: 240mg
- Sodium: 780mg
- Total Carbohydrate: 1g
- Protein: 49g
Tips:
1. For an extra burst of flavor, you can add a squeeze of fresh lemon juice to the marinade.
2. Serve these grilled hens with a side of roasted vegetables and a fresh salad for a well-rounded and nutritious meal.
3. If you don’t have access to a grill, you can also prepare these hens in the oven. Simply preheat the oven to 425°F (220°C) and bake them for about 30-35 minutes or until the internal temperature is 165°F (74°C).
FAQs:
Q: Can I use regular chicken instead of Cornish game hens?
A: Absolutely! While the small and tender Cornish game hens are perfect for individual servings, you can easily substitute them with chicken if you prefer.
Q: Can I freeze the leftover grilled hens?
A: Yes, you can! Once the hens have cooled completely, you can store them in an airtight container or freezer bag and freeze for up to 3 months. Just make sure to thaw and reheat them thoroughly before enjoying.
